Rani Ki Vav is an architectural marvel renowned for its seven levels of intricate carvings and over 500 principal sculptures depicting deities, mythological figures, and apsaras. Designed as an inverted temple to honour the sanctity of water, Rani Ki Vav showcases the period's advanced engineering and artistic skills.
Patan Patola Heritage Museum refers to the intricate double ikat silk weaving technique perfected by local artisans. Patan Patola sarees, celebrated for their vibrant colours, geometric patterns, and durability, are painstakingly handcrafted, with each piece taking several months to complete. This ancient art involves a complex dyeing process where warp and weft threads are dyed before weaving, ensuring precision in design.

The Sun Temple is an exquisite example of ancient Indian architecture dedicated to the solar deity, Surya. This temple is renowned for its intricate carvings and precise alignment with the equinox. The complex comprises the main temple, the Sabha Mandap (assembly hall), and the Kund (stepwell) adorned with detailed sculptures depicting various deities, mythological scenes, and celestial bodies.
